... Read moreMaking a cowgirl cake can be a fantastic way to add a personal and rustic touch to your special celebrations. From experience, using simple ingredients combined with creative decoration ideas can transform an ordinary cake into a memorable centerpiece.
When preparing a cowgirl cake, I find that incorporating themes like horseshoes, cowboy hats, and western patterns enhances the visual appeal while keeping it fun and thematic. For instance, using chocolate or caramel to draw western motifs or using edible decorations such as fondant stars and rope designs adds a charming flair.

One helpful tip is to ensure that the cake layers are moist and flavorful, as a dry base can overshadow the beautiful decorations. Consider flavors that complement the cowgirl theme, such as cinnamon spice, vanilla with caramel, or even a hint of coffee. These create a warm and inviting taste experience.
Finally, don’t forget the power of personalization. Adding customized messages or incorporating favorite colors and small details can make the cowgirl cake even more special.
